Gridino vs Lop Buri Climate & Distance Between

Thailand flag
  • The distance between Gridino, Russia and Lop Buri, Thailand is approximately 7,423 km or 4,613 mi.
  • To reach Gridino in this distance one would set out from Lop Buri bearing 336.1°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Gridino bearing 286.2° or WNW .
  • Gridino has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c) whereas Lop Buri has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w).
  • Gridino is in or near the boreal moist forest biome whereas Lop Buri is in or near the tropical dry forest biome.
  • The annual average temperature is 27.2 °C (48.9°F) cooler.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 20.4 °C (36.7°F) more in Gridino.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 781 mm (30.7 in) less which is equivalent to 781 l/m² (19.17 US gal/ft²) or 7,810,000 l/ha (834,941 US gal/ac) less. About 1/3 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 47.7° lower in Gridino than in Lop Buri.
